Hippie Modernism: The Struggle for Utopia examines the radical art, architecture, and design of the 1960s and early 1970s. It explores how the counterculture movement intersected with modernist design to create a vision of utopian living. The book features essays and a rich array of images that capture the spirit of experimentation and innovation during this transformative period.
